Output 9402381b78f0614f26c342e2f763aa9a68eb457dbf82dfe0097ba98e65e57b02:5
- value
- 27335875
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aab4274c6b6f472939e6cee4395c0dad93fb029 OP_EQUAL
- address
- MHdB26986kheHV38AoNhvREFCpDvpzDmSM
- transaction
- 9402381b78f0614f26c342e2f763aa9a68eb457dbf82dfe0097ba98e65e57b02
- spent
- true